I've read many times that the personality of the calligrapher is reflected in the style of his characters. So, do you think a beginner should try to choose to learn a style (e.g. Yan or Liu) that matches his personality, or is it not important for the first few years of practice?
There are no definite answers as to how a beginner or a teacher should choose a style for the beginner. It depends on many factors.
The videos from 001Asoer 學習書法如何入門 How to start studying Chinese calligraphy (1/3) help to explain this topic.
Many teachers agree that they cannot choose a style for a beginner if that style contradicts the beginner's personality, taste, or preference too much.
